Report Overview

The global healthcare smart card reader market size was valued at USD 922.9 million in 2022 and is estimated to expand at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 14.7% from 2023 to 2030. Demands for highly secure smart cards are expected to increase, which will ultimately increase the need for smart card readers and related terminals. Increasing information security requirements relating to user credentials in the healthcare area are likely to fuel this need. The growing availability of small-sized IC chips with enhanced functionality built into them is anticipated to assist hospitals and other organizations in providing technology-enabled smart cards to their staff members and patients, necessitating the use of readers to facilitate system access. Furthermore, the adoption of cutting-edge technology and a rise in new entrants by companies are both contributing to market expansion.

Due to supply chain interruption and other healthcare budget constraints, COVID-19 has had an impact on smart card reader suppliers in 2020 to some extent. Since the market for cash transactions is under increasing pressure and because contactless transactions are outperforming everyone's expectations, financial information encryption is in demand. In the healthcare industry, financial encoding on smart cards can provide secure verification or checkout, facilitating market growth for readers and terminals in the upcoming years. The market is also expected to grow since contactless payments from the healthcare smart card and the use of readers can automate the processing of patient data and bill payments.

The market is also supported due to the rising adoption of digitalized healthcare systems like electronic health records (EHR), which can be converted into searchable medical databases and create an "advanced communication infrastructure" for the medical field that will enhance clinical practice as well as stimulate drug research. This would ultimately influence new competitors to penetrate the market. For instance, Advanced Card Systems Ltd., a well-known provider of PC-linked smart card readers in Asia Pacific, entered the healthcare industry by releasing the eH880 health card reader along with its Software Development Kit (SDK) for the global e-Health market. This move was taken in response to the rising potential for revenue growth in the healthcare industry as a result of the paradigm shift toward digitization.

Interface type Insights

Based on the interface type, the market is segmented into contact-based, contactless-based, dual interface-based (combination of contact and contactless models), and others. Contactless- based segment contributed to the largest revenue share over 25% of the market in 2022. This is a result of both the benefits of contactless smart cards reader over traditional contact-based ones and the market's growing adoption of contactless smart cards. In order to create a wireless connection between the contactless smart card and the location, it operates by utilizing radio frequencies or NFC technology.

On the other hand, the other's category, which includes developing technologies like bluetooth-enabled, mobile-enabled smart card readers, etc., is anticipated to attain the fastest CAGR of 16.9% from 2023 to 2030, owing to the ongoing improvement of technology and the increased demand for advanced technology products by consumers. This has encouraged a number of competitors to diversify their product lines by releasing products that are in high demand. For instance, well-known companies like Identiv, Inc., Advanced Card Systems Ltd., and IDENTOS Inc. already have mobile-based smart card readers on the market, most often in response to the growing demand from its customers.

Regional Insights

In 2022, Europe's revenue share was the highest at over 30%. Demand for products in this region is anticipated to be driven by expanding efforts by various governments and private organizations to offer high-quality healthcare services. The European Health Insurance Cards could be obtained free of charge by citizens of 32 countries, which will eventually drive the market for smart card readers and terminals to develop. Numerous European countries have their own distinctive national healthcare ID cards, which will eventually encourage new companies to offer new products in Europe and support the market during the forecast period. It is projected that these factors would hasten market expansion.

Key Companies & Market Share Insights

The market is competitive with the presence of many companies. These are involved in implementing strategic initiatives that include new product launch, partnerships, strategic collaborations, and acquisitions. For instance, in March 2022, WISeKey strengthened its operations in smart card reader chips and renewed its contract with prominent US competitor Identiv, Inc. High-end smart card reader chips worth over USD 1 million will be provided by WISeKey to Identiv.

Targeting applications in the healthcare, government, pharmaceutical, and educational sectors, and the agreement also includes Identiv's dual-interface, contactless, and contact smart card readers. Additionally, WISeKey's position in the market is strengthened by resonance as both public and private businesses use Identiv's identity verification devices when looking for the greatest level of security and performance in access control.
